Jim Konstanty Career Innings Pitched Overview
During Jim Konstanty's 11-year Major League Baseball career, he had a lifetime total of
945.67 innings pitched, an average of 85.97 innings pitched per season. 1953 was his best season
with 170.667 innings pitched and his worst season was 1948 when he had
9.66667 innings pitched. Jim Konstanty is middlin' tier compared to similar player cohorts career totals, not clearly beating or

Innings pitched is a calculated value of the number of inning a pitcher has pitched. Innings pitched is calcuated by taking innings pitched outs over a giving time period and divding by 3, this means that pitcher can pitch one third (.33), two thirds (.66), or full innings (1.0). Generally, for Innings Pitched, higher is better. (Source)
